Geceleri çalışmak için kullanıyorum ve karanlık bir ortamda ampul parlak ekranlarda (iki tane var - dizüstü bilgisayarın yerleşik paneli ve harici 18 inç CRT) izlemek göze çarpıyor. Bu yüzden ekranlarımı daha karanlık olacak şekilde ayarlıyorum.
Bunu, monitör düğmelerine her seferinde birçok kez basmak yerine bir yazılım yolu yapabilir miyim?
Gama ayarlamak için (bu, kontrastı ayarlamak için iyi bir alternatiftir) yazabilirsiniz:
xgamma -gamma 0.3
komut satırında (Terminal). Çok belirgin bir fark görmelisiniz. Farklı değerlerle denemeler yapın.
1.0 normal (düzeltilmemiş) gama değeridir. Daha düşük bir gama (örneğin 0.7) ayarlamak, parlak tonların kontrastını artırarak orta tonları koyulaştırır ve beyaz yıkamayı azaltır. Daha yüksek bir gama (örneğin 1.5) ayarlamak, orta tonları daha parlak hale getirecek ve koyu ışıkların kontrastını artıracak, aynı zamanda beyaz yıkamayı da artıracaktır.
Ucuz dizüstü bilgisayarım için, LCD) için çok parlak fabrika ayarını telafi etmek için gama 0.8 kullanıyorum ve gama düzeltmenin de renk üretimine de yardımcı olduğunu görüyorum, Bu LCD'de herhangi bir renk kalibrasyonu yapmayı başaramadım.
Kullanın:
xbacklight
ddccontrol
redshift
xgamma
İlk ve en önemlisi, mümkünse, piksel değerlerinin yazılım düzeltmesini kullanmak yerine ekran arka ışığını ayarlayın. Arka ışığı karartırsanız, tam veya neredeyse tam dinamik aralığa sahip olursunuz ve size daha okunabilir olma eğiliminde olan daha net, "daha derin" bir görüntü verirsiniz.
Yazılım ayarı siyahları daha koyu yapamaz, sadece beyazı daha gri yapar ve kontrastı azaltır. Dolayısıyla, 0-255 arasındaki piksel değerlerini kullanmak yerine, örneğin 0-180 arası kullanabilir. Her şey daha düz görünüyor.
Redshift gibi bir araç renk dengesini değiştirmek için yararlı olabilir, ancak mümkün olduğunca arka ışık ayarıyla parlaklığı değiştirmeye çalışmalısınız.
En son kontrol ettiğimde, çoğu ekran maalesef yazılımdan arka ışık kontrolü uygulamadı (yapmadı mı?). Bunun için bir standart var, DDC/CI ama evlat edinme sınırlı. Monitörünüzle ddccontrol aracını deneyin ve şansınız olup olmadığını görün.
Sadece kalibre edilmiş fotoğraf ve video çalışmaları için tasarlanmış çok üst düzey ekranlarda gördüm ... ve bunların çoğu DDC/CI standardı yerine bir USB bağlantısı ve özel USB HID tabanlı sürücü kullanıyor. Yine de oldukça modası geçmiştim ve bağlantılı makale, parlaklık ve kontrast gibi temel seçeneklerin artık yaygın olarak desteklendiğini iddia ediyor.
Bazı ucuz ekranlar arka ışık kontrolünü hiç desteklemez . Ekrandaki parlaklık kontrolleri, tıpkı yazılım kontrolünde olduğu gibi LCD üzerindeki piksel değerlerini ayarlar. Böyle bir monitörünüz varsa bu kontrolleri kullanmayın; yazılımda düzeltmeyi yapmak genellikle daha iyidir, kesinlikle daha kötü değildir.
Çok fazla ekranın arka ışık kontrolü vardır, ancak minimum parlaklık hala göz alıcıdır. Bazen değiştirilebilirler, ancak aksi takdirde en iyi bahisiniz onları minimum arka ışık parlaklığına ayarlamak ve daha da sönük hale getirmek için piksel değerlerini değiştirmektir.
Ekranların "yapay ve güneşin gücüne" göz açarak başlayarak genellikle sanatsal ve keyfi olarak sınırlı olan sınırlı bir arka ışık yoğunluğu aralığına sahip olması beni gerçekten rahatsız ediyor. Satın almak için ekranlar belirlerken loş arka ışıklara bakıyorum.
Bir dizüstü bilgisayarda, arka ışık genellikle yazılım tarafından kontrol edilir. Yaşasın!
(Dizüstü bilgisayarınız hala ACPI veya özel sürücüler yerine APM kontrolünü kullanacak kadar eskiyse, çim alanımdan çıkın).
Ayrıntılar biraz sürücüye ve yazılıma özgüdür, ancak dizüstü bilgisayarınız kolaylaştıran kullanışlı Fn anahtarları sunmalı ve işletim sisteminin basit bir ekran parlaklık kaydırıcısına sahip olması gerekir. xbacklight
yardımcı programı bunun için uygun bir komut satırı kontrolü sunar, ancak sistemimde% 1 parlaklığın altına inmek istemiyor ve doğrudan siyaha gidiyor.
Sürücü kontrollerini çeviriyorum çünkü T460'ım çok parlak - gündüz harika, ancak gece korkunç. Fn tuş ayarlamaları tarafından sunulan minimum parlaklık adımı hala çok parlaktır, ancak sürücü daha hassas taneli kontrol sağlar. xbacklight sadece 8/255 parlaklığına inmeme izin veriyor ve bunu istiyorum 4/255 parlaklıkta çalışmasını söylüyorum:
echo 4 | Sudo tee -a /sys/class/backlight/intel_backlight/brightness
Bu, Intel grafikli bir Lenovo T460 üzerinde çalışır, ancak diğer sürücüler ve donanımlar /sys/class/backlight
ile farklı aralık sınırları vb.
Arch wiki bazı yararlı bilgilere sahiptir.
Parlaklığı düşürdüğünüzde, özellikle metin üzerinde çalışırken, yazılımdaki kontrastı biraz artırmak isteyebilirsiniz. Size görüntü kalitesine mal olur, ancak düşük parlaklıkta okunabilirlik sağlar. xgamma
yardımcı programı bunu yapmanızı sağlar, örn.
xgamma -gamma 0.8
Peki, neyin iyi olacağını biliyor musun?
Redshift, xbacklight tarafından kullanılan aynı xrandr kontrolleri aracılığıyla ortam ışığı sensörüne ve/veya günün saatine bağlı olarak ekran parlaklığını azaltabilirse.
xrandr
çok güçlüdür ancak bu şekilde xgamma
'a benzer şekilde, her üç renk için de seviye seçmenize izin verir. Örneğin
xrandr --output HDMI2 --gamma 1:1:1
# R G B
Gama değerini varsayılan değere ayarlar (her renk kanalı için 1). Yalnızca xrandr
(veya xrandr | grep -vE "^ " | grep -v disconnect
) İle listelenen bağlı cihazlardan birini seçerek uygun çıkışı seçin.
Not: Redshift veya akı ( kapalı kaynak ) kullanırsanız xrandr
kurulum.
--gamma red:green:blue
Belirtilen kayan nokta değerlerini şu anda bu çıktıya bağlı olan crtc'de gama düzeltmesi olarak ayarlayın. Klonlanmış çıkışlar için (aynı crtc'yi paylaşan) iki farklı değer elde edemeyeceğinizi ve bir çıkışı başka bir crtc'ye değiştirmenin crtc gama düzeltmelerini hiç değiştirmediğini unutmayın.--brightness brightness
Şu anda çıktıya bağlı olan crtc üzerindeki gama değerlerini belirtilen kayan değere çarpın. Aşırı parlak veya aşırı loş çıkışlar için kullanışlıdır. Ancak, bu yalnızca yazılımda yapılan bir değişikliktir, eğer donanımınızın parlaklığı gerçekten değiştirmek için desteği varsa, xbacklight
tercih edebilirsiniz.Ubuntu 10.10'u yükledikten sonra parlaklık yapılandırmasıyla ilgili sorun yaşayan ve Acer Aspire 4741'i kullananlara, işte sizin için bir çözüm:
gksu gedit /etc/default/grub
GRUB_CMDLINE_LINUX=""
içine GRUB_CMDLINE_LINUX="acpi_osi=Linux"
Sudo update-grub
Linux'unuzu yeniden başlatın
Her zaman Windows-M veya Windows-N yapabilirsiniz. Birincisi, gösterilen tüm pencerelerin renklerini tersine çevirir, ikincisi bunu odaktaki geçerli pencereye yapar.
Yorgun gözlerle PDF'leri okurken gerçekten yardımcı olur
Sorunuzun başlığı, masaüstünüzün parlaklığını/kontrastını ve gama değerini ayarlamak için genel bir araç aramanızı önerir. Sorunuzun gövdesi, günün saatine uygun otomatik ayar aramanızı önerir. İlk değişkene bir cevap arıyordum ve sadece xcalib
, bir komut satırı yardımcı programı buldum. Bu yüzden https://github.com/Ablinne/kolorcontrol adresinde bulunan xcalib için bir gui ön ucu yazdım.
Kırmızı/yeşil ve mavi kanallar için sırasıyla parlaklık/renk kaydırıcıları ve gama sağlar. Bir otomatik başlatma komut dosyasının komutlarını görüntüler.
eyesome adlı yeni bir sürüm oluşturuldu. Monitör başına kurulumuna izin verir:
En fazla 3 eşzamanlı monitör desteklenir.
Dizüstü bilgisayarınız varsa, arka ışık parlaklığını kontrol edebilirsiniz. Askıya aldığınızda, devam ettirdiğinizde veya yeniden başlattığınızda, Ubuntu 16.04'te son ayar otomatik olarak geri yüklenir. Ubuntu 14.04 ve öncesi ile bazen parlaklığı geri yüklemek için kendi komut dosyalarınızı yazmak zorundaydınız, tam parlaklık olurdu ve göz kürelerinizi kızartın.
Varsayılan bir Ubuntu 16.04 kurulumuyla ilgili temel sorun, gün batımından başlayarak daha düşük parlaklığı ayarlamanız ve güneş doğduktan sonra daha yüksek ayarlamanız gerekir. Süreci otomatikleştirmek için bu bash betiğini geliştirdim: Ekran parlaklığını gün doğumu ve gün batımına göre otomatik olarak ayarla
cron
ile her gün gün doğumu ve gün batımı zamanlarını otomatik olarak alın.display-auto-brightness
cron
ile her önyüklemeyi otomatik olarak.xrandr
kullanarak ortam ışığı algılayıcıları olmayan Harici Monitörlerin yazılım denetimleri için planlar.